    kasan: support use-after-scope detection · 828347f8
    Dmitry Vyukov authored Nov 30, 2016
    Gcc revision 241896 implements use-after-scope detection.  Will be
    available in gcc 7.  Support it in KASAN.
    
    Gcc emits 2 new callbacks to poison/unpoison large stack objects when
    they go in/out of scope.  Implement the callbacks and add a test.
